About
Bertram Mackennal's 'Memorial to King Edward VII' in Waterloo Place, London was unveiled by King George VI on 20 July 1921. Following the ceremony, Mackennal was received by the King at Buckingham Palace and made a Knight Commander of the Victorian Order.
